Essential Duties (may include, but not limited to) Takeout Specialists are our go-to guys (or gals!).
Whether it's ensuring guests at the front takeout counter and/or drive-thru are greeted with a warm welcome; accounting for cash and credit card transactions at the takeout counter and drive-thru registers; preparing and fulfilling takeout and drive-thru orders; answering the front phone; or expediting food to tables, our takeout specialists are the ones who add to the energy of the shift and that extra helping of southern hospitality.
They ensure all of our guests are taken care of when taking their meal to go.

Physical Demands and Work Environment (so you know what you are getting into) The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by any BOH Team Member to successfully perform the essential functions of this job.
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able qualified individ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
BOH Team Members are regularly required to stand for prolonged periods of time, handle products and tools, paperwork, and equipment, and communicate effectively with other Team Members, including speaking and listening.
The job requires continuously bending, reaching, crouching, touching, feeling, tasting, talking, hearing, wiping, smelling, and inhaling smoke from a wood-burning cooker.
Sonny's is a fast-paced environment and requires constant human interaction and movement.
BOH Team Members regularly lift and/or move up to 20 pounds, frequently lift and/or move up to 35 pounds, and occasionally lift and/or move up to 75 pounds.
While performing the duties of the job, team members regularly work with or near moving mechanical parts.
BOH Team Members may be exposed to wet and/or humid conditions and are required to work with cleaning chemicals.
Frequent washing of the hands is required.
BOH Team Members may be exposed to temperatures between 0 F and 100 F.
As a BOH Team Member, you must have the ability to perform the essential functions of the job for up to an 8-hour shift.

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
